#83340e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#83340e is composed of 51.4% red, 20.4%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60.3% magenta, 89.3%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 19.5 degrees, a saturation of 80.7% and a lightness of 28.4%. #83340e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ff681c with #070000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

#83340e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#83340e has RGB values of R:131, G:52, B:14 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.6, Y:0.89,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 8598542.
